About Carl‐Peter Cornelius

Carl‐Peter Cornelius is a scholar working on Oral Surgery, Surgery, Neurology, Complementary and Manual Therapy and Orthodontics, having authored 82 papers that have together received 1.8k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Facial Trauma and Fracture Management (50 papers), Dental Radiography and Imaging (26 papers), Spinal Fractures and Fixation Techniques (15 papers), Reconstructive Surgery and Microvascular Techniques (13 papers), Craniofacial Disorders and Treatments (10 papers), Facial Nerve Paralysis Treatment and Research (10 papers), Cleft Lip and Palate Research (8 papers) and Traumatic Ocular and Foreign Body Injuries (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Oral Surgery (795 citations), Complementary and Manual Therapy (112 citations), Ophthalmology (285 citations), Surgery (1.3k citations) and Orthodontics (123 citations). Carl‐Peter Cornelius has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, Switzerland and United States. Frequent co-authors include Michael Ehrenfeld, Florian Probst, Frank Wilde, Laurent Audigé, Alexander Schramm, Christoph Kunz, Joachim Prein, Marc Christian Metzger, C. Buitrago-Téllez and Andreas Neff.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Cranio-Maxillofacial Surgery, Journal of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ery, Journal of Craniofacial Surgery, British Journal of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ery and International Journal of Computer Assisted Radiology and Surgery.
